Alexandre Julliard
|
d208b29d10
|
winecfg: Store the logo image in PNG format.
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-18 15:56:01 +02:00 |
Alexandre Julliard
|
c3d8a29a04
|
windowscodecs: Use the bundled libpng.
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-18 14:36:33 +02:00 |
Alexandre Julliard
|
9f9441c9cf
|
user32: Use the bundled libpng.
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-18 14:34:21 +02:00 |
Alexandre Julliard
|
885705c879
|
libs: Import upstream code from libpng 1.6.37.
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-18 14:32:42 +02:00 |
Alexandre Julliard
|
7f726ddd89
|
wininet: Use the bundled zlib.
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-18 11:08:15 +02:00 |
Alexandre Julliard
|
d933672538
|
opcservices: Use the bundled zlib.
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-18 11:08:07 +02:00 |
Alexandre Julliard
|
8b58eca071
|
dbghelp: Use the bundled zlib.
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-18 11:08:00 +02:00 |
Alexandre Julliard
|
afa91c9b23
|
cabinet: Use the bundled zlib.
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-18 11:07:51 +02:00 |
Alexandre Julliard
|
2929aa3c74
|
libs: Import upstream code from zlib 1.2.11.
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-18 11:07:38 +02:00 |
Alexandre Julliard
|
a1be6b475d
|
makefiles: Don't pass warning flags to external libraries.
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-18 11:07:23 +02:00 |
Alexandre Julliard
|
a4b01382e1
|
makefiles: Add support for building libraries imported from external sources.
Based on a patch by Rémi Bernon.
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-18 11:07:07 +02:00 |
Zhiyi Zhang
|
b1eeaa657d
|
Revert "winevdm: Enable visual styles.".
This reverts commit f304b2ae23 .
16-bit applications don't use themed controls even if theming is on.
Wine-Bug: https://bugs.winehq.org/show_bug.cgi?id=51583
Wine-Bug: https://bugs.winehq.org/show_bug.cgi?id=51802
Signed-off-by: Zhiyi Zhang <zzhang@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-18 10:47:56 +02:00 |
Huw Davies
|
586ae944b5
|
wineps: Avoid using typeof().
Based on a patch by Alex Henrie.
Signed-off-by: Huw Davies <huw@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-18 10:47:52 +02:00 |
Zebediah Figura
|
f454932b4a
|
include: Add INSSBuffer3.
Signed-off-by: Zebediah Figura <zfigura@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-18 10:46:22 +02:00 |
Zebediah Figura
|
3eb33e94a2
|
include: Add IWMCredentialCallback.
Signed-off-by: Zebediah Figura <zfigura@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-18 10:46:19 +02:00 |
Zebediah Figura
|
a4e1e7f900
|
include: Add IWMReaderCallbackAdvanced.
Signed-off-by: Zebediah Figura <zfigura@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-18 10:46:16 +02:00 |
Zebediah Figura
|
ac6ba5f395
|
include: Add IWMIStreamProps.
Signed-off-by: Zebediah Figura <zfigura@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-18 10:46:13 +02:00 |
Zebediah Figura
|
bb6444682d
|
include: Add IWMGetSecureChannel.
Signed-off-by: Zebediah Figura <zfigura@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-18 10:46:09 +02:00 |
Zebediah Figura
|
c96cb78acc
|
include: Fix the type of the "output" parameter of IWMReaderAllocatorEx::AllocateForOutputEx().
Signed-off-by: Zebediah Figura <zfigura@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-18 10:45:58 +02:00 |
Zebediah Figura
|
80b35103df
|
kernel32/tests: Add a couple of tests for error handling when reading past EOF.
Signed-off-by: Zebediah Figura <zfigura@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-18 10:45:53 +02:00 |
Piotr Caban
|
0925a73027
|
winex11.drv: Silence ImeSetActiveContext fixme.
Signed-off-by: Piotr Caban <piotr@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-15 21:06:31 +02:00 |
Piotr Caban
|
30c6ab463f
|
winemac.drv: Silence ImeSetActiveContext fixme.
Signed-off-by: Piotr Caban <piotr@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-15 21:06:27 +02:00 |
Piotr Caban
|
684d023faa
|
imm32: Destroy default IME windows in ImmDisableIME.
Signed-off-by: Piotr Caban <piotr@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-15 21:06:20 +02:00 |
Piotr Caban
|
ea0c992fa5
|
imm32: Initialize COM in ImmSetActiveContext.
Loosely based on a patch by Nikolay.
Signed-off-by: Piotr Caban <piotr@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-15 21:06:10 +02:00 |
Piotr Caban
|
01e072bb68
|
imm32: Only call ImmSetActiveContext for active window in ImmAssociateContext.
Signed-off-by: Piotr Caban <piotr@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-15 21:06:01 +02:00 |
Piotr Caban
|
e6d53d6301
|
imm32: Use ImmSetActiveContext in ImmAssociateContext.
Signed-off-by: Piotr Caban <piotr@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-15 21:05:51 +02:00 |
Piotr Caban
|
266c1101b3
|
imm32: Exit on invalid window in ImmAssociateContext.
Signed-off-by: Piotr Caban <piotr@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-15 21:05:46 +02:00 |
Piotr Caban
|
80ac0b9af4
|
imm32: Add ImmSetActiveContext implementation.
Signed-off-by: Piotr Caban <piotr@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-15 21:05:39 +02:00 |
Nikolay Sivov
|
7c7a14bfc2
|
d3d10/tests: Use IsValid() instead of null checks.
Signed-off-by: Nikolay Sivov <nsivov@codeweavers.com>
Signed-off-by: Matteo Bruni <mbruni@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-15 20:57:05 +02:00 |
Nikolay Sivov
|
7b6918f680
|
d3d10/effect: Use correct vertex shader element when returning input signature.
Signed-off-by: Nikolay Sivov <nsivov@codeweavers.com>
Signed-off-by: Matteo Bruni <mbruni@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-15 20:57:00 +02:00 |
Nikolay Sivov
|
d515387005
|
d3d10/effect: Remove buffer type argument from object creation helper.
Signed-off-by: Nikolay Sivov <nsivov@codeweavers.com>
Signed-off-by: Matteo Bruni <mbruni@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-15 20:56:56 +02:00 |
Nikolay Sivov
|
69ae2cc7e7
|
d3d10/effect: Use SamplerState.Texture when setting shader resources.
Signed-off-by: Nikolay Sivov <nsivov@codeweavers.com>
Signed-off-by: Matteo Bruni <mbruni@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-15 20:56:53 +02:00 |
Nikolay Sivov
|
c0e2138ed7
|
d3d10/effect: Use destination index when setting array property element.
Signed-off-by: Nikolay Sivov <nsivov@codeweavers.com>
Signed-off-by: Matteo Bruni <mbruni@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-15 20:56:42 +02:00 |
Nikolay Sivov
|
64df3c61a5
|
d3d10/effect: Pick up resources from elements when shader variable arrays are used.
Signed-off-by: Nikolay Sivov <nsivov@codeweavers.com>
Signed-off-by: Matteo Bruni <mbruni@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-15 20:56:39 +02:00 |
Nikolay Sivov
|
920afea8cd
|
d3d10/effect: Add a helper to return array element.
Signed-off-by: Nikolay Sivov <nsivov@codeweavers.com>
Signed-off-by: Matteo Bruni <mbruni@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-15 20:56:36 +02:00 |
Nikolay Sivov
|
f68f88e276
|
d3d10/effect: Remove unused arguments from shader resources helper.
Signed-off-by: Nikolay Sivov <nsivov@codeweavers.com>
Signed-off-by: Matteo Bruni <mbruni@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-15 20:56:33 +02:00 |
Nikolay Sivov
|
84eeeec433
|
d3d10/effect: Do not use internal value types.
Signed-off-by: Nikolay Sivov <nsivov@codeweavers.com>
Signed-off-by: Matteo Bruni <mbruni@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-15 20:56:20 +02:00 |
Paul Gofman
|
3a8ccb9242
|
winhttp: Process end of read data before sending callback in read_data().
Signed-off-by: Paul Gofman <pgofman@codeweavers.com>
Signed-off-by: Hans Leidekker <hans@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-15 18:33:11 +02:00 |
Paul Gofman
|
d349013dde
|
winhttp: Don't send notifications when connection is closed on read finish.
Signed-off-by: Paul Gofman <pgofman@codeweavers.com>
Signed-off-by: Hans Leidekker <hans@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-15 18:33:06 +02:00 |
Jan Sikorski
|
228c3bdfec
|
d3d11: Don't grab wined3d lock for wined3d state setters.
Signed-off-by: Jan Sikorski <jsikorski@codeweavers.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-15 18:32:50 +02:00 |
Jan Sikorski
|
e2bbce0faf
|
d3d11: Don't grab wined3d lock for resource mapping and unmapping.
Signed-off-by: Jan Sikorski <jsikorski@codeweavers.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-15 18:32:45 +02:00 |
Jan Sikorski
|
af43bbdccc
|
d3d11: Don't grab wined3d lock for query issue functions.
Signed-off-by: Jan Sikorski <jsikorski@codeweavers.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-15 18:32:35 +02:00 |
Jan Sikorski
|
589a97ae34
|
d3d11: Don't grab wined3d lock for wined3d_texture_decref().
Signed-off-by: Jan Sikorski <jsikorski@codeweavers.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-15 18:32:30 +02:00 |
Jan Sikorski
|
a519188f63
|
d3d11: Don't grab wined3d lock for reference decrementing functions.
Except wined3d_texture_decref().
Signed-off-by: Jan Sikorski <jsikorski@codeweavers.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-15 18:32:26 +02:00 |
Jan Sikorski
|
8316618912
|
d3d11: Don't grab wined3d lock for wined3d_texture_incref().
Signed-off-by: Jan Sikorski <jsikorski@codeweavers.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-15 18:32:21 +02:00 |
Jan Sikorski
|
02195f3ccf
|
d3d11: Don't grab wined3d lock for reference incrementing functions.
Except wined3d_texture_incref().
Signed-off-by: Jan Sikorski <jsikorski@codeweavers.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-15 18:32:16 +02:00 |
Jan Sikorski
|
4a83ccfb5c
|
d3d11: Use wined3d_device_context_set_render_targets_and_unordered_access_views() in OMSetRenderTargets.
Signed-off-by: Jan Sikorski <jsikorski@codeweavers.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-15 18:32:13 +02:00 |
Jan Sikorski
|
3f4e6673dc
|
wined3d: Set render targets and UAVs atomically in wined3d.
Signed-off-by: Jan Sikorski <jsikorski@codeweavers.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-15 18:32:08 +02:00 |
Jan Sikorski
|
90cd8b0764
|
wined3d: Make reference count decrementing functions thread safe.
Signed-off-by: Jan Sikorski <jsikorski@codeweavers.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-15 18:32:03 +02:00 |
Rémi Bernon
|
b905ea81aa
|
dinput: Add support for more HID axes usages.
Wine-Bug: https://bugs.winehq.org/show_bug.cgi?id=40658
Signed-off-by: Rémi Bernon <rbernon@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
|
2021-10-15 18:31:51 +02:00 |